About the Role

We’re looking for an APAC Marketing Brand Operations Manager to join our regional marketing team in Singapore. This role is the control tower for APAC brand operations owning timelines, orchestrating creative workflows, and delivering executive‑ready presentations that keep leadership informed and campaigns on track. If you thrive in a fast‑paced environment, love building structure, and have an eye for design, this is your opportunity to make an impact across multiple markets.

Key Responsibilities
  • Timeline Management: Build and maintain APAC campaign calendars, manage critical paths, and ensure on‑time delivery of seasonal launches and global activations.
  • Creative Traffic Control: Act as the central routing point for briefs and assets, managing prioritization and SLAs across internal creative teams and agency partners.
  • Executive Communication: Design and deliver high‑impact PowerPoint decks for leadership meetings, translating complex plans into clear, visual narratives.
  • Campaign Operations: Oversee toolkit delivery, asset distribution, and compliance with global brand guidelines across APAC markets.
  • Process Governance: Establish ways of working, approval flows, and operational frameworks to drive efficiency and consistency.
  • Performance Tracking: Consolidate operational KPIs and post‑campaign retros to identify improvements and optimize workflows.
  • Budget Tracking: Support Marketing Leadership track budget spends
What We’re Looking For
  • Bachelor’s degree in Marketing, Business, Communications, or related field.
  • 5–8 years of experience in brand operations, project management, or creative production (fashion/retail/FMCG preferred).
  • Proven ability to manage complex timelines and multiple stakeholders across markets.
  • Advanced PowerPoint / Keynotes skills with a strong sense of visual storytelling and design.
  • Experience in traffic management and creative workflow orchestration.
  • Strong communication and organizational skills; ability to influence without authority.
  • Familiarity with project management tools (e.g. Airtable) is a plus.
